With intense colour, this pinot shows adequate length and a toasty caramel nose. Beautiful mouthfeel with a palate rich in red cherries, cinnamon, earthy tones and tar giving off fine tannins that might give it a few more years in the cellar...but don't leave it too long because it is tasting great at the moment!
